Dash leather peeling / separating, anyone had this issue?
I'm looking at a couple possibilities for purchase of ML63 2012-2015. One of them I really like, but the only issue I see is peeling / separation of the leather from the dash top, mainly passenger side. Carfax is clean, but also shows nearly 0 maintenance, only a couple little things in the past year / owner and nothing before (now at 98k Miles). This is very odd for a Mercedes. Typically there are at least a few 10K dealer services on record with Carfax. No accidents or title issues. I had a local indy shop do a mechanical PPI for me, but I'm not local to the car. They say everything looks good except the brakes, which I can do myself. A new dash top can be ordered, but it's $2200 and the price is already pretty low, so the dealer doesn't want to negotiate at all. Just wondering if this is common at all for these leather dashes. My second option is to take out the dash top and see if a local upolstery shop can re-glue it, or 3rd option is to find a used one, but I haven't seen a real leather one on Ebay so far.

I have the leather dash separation issue on my ML. Happened just after warranty expired. Arghhh!! Went to 2 local upholstery shops and both said it can't be repaired, only replaced with a new dash panel.

I've owned 2 M278 cars and they're fantastic engines. I'm looking forward to a stroked out version. No issues, smooth as silk. Bore score is rare, it's also a scare topic for Cayenne which I also own. It seems to mostly happen in cold climates when maintenance is not done properly on schedule. I'd be more concerned about oil in the harness from the sensors which is more common. There's also the scare topics of timing chains and bad cylinder liners, but honestly I think any of these are rare, just the few people who get issues are loud about it in forums.

I had the same thing happen to my 2013 GL with the leather dash. Once it started peeling there is no way to fix the original Dash. Replacing it wasnt really that difficult. If I recall it took me about 3-4 hours start to finish, nothing too complicated. I priced a new leather dash and i wasn't willing to spend the $2000 + for a new one and couldnt find a decent leather covered dash at a salvage yard plus i was worried that a used leather one would eventually start peeling off as well. I ended up buying a used dash that had MB tex on it instead of leather. Once installed you didn't even notice it was different plus i didnt have to worry about it peeling in the future. My dash was black so it blended in well.
